Let us extend this thought a little further. Pharaoh also knew about the decree of the 400 years of bondage and that they were still missing another seventy years. Therefore, he refused to let them out earlier. In fact, he remembered his dream that Yosef interpreted for him that the seven fat cows were devoured by the skinny ones. When he revisited that dream, he realized that he was presently experiencing the symbolic dream in real time with Moshe in the name of Hashem demanding to set the Jewish Nation free when their time is not yet over.

In Pharaoh's dream, he saw healthy full פרות cows which are spelled רפ (gematriah 280) and a ת which equals 400. This paralleled exactly the heavenly decree to fulfill 280 out of the 400. However, Yisrael are likened to the seven skinny lean cows who are lacking in the fulfillment of the seventy years, and it’s a chutzpah that they are demanding me to let them go prematurely as symbolized by the lean cows eating the fat ones.

Even Pharaoh's name suggested that the conditions of the bris has not yet been fulfilled. In his name is פר and also an ע which is the seventy years missing. These numbers made him obstinate in sending Yisrael free, a middah which is also found in these letters of his name - ערף which refers to stiff necked and unbending.
